AS A JUNIOR (2008-09)
posted a 28-14 overall singles record, including a 17-6 mark in dual matches
totaled a 38-9 overall doubles record, including a 19-7 dual-match record with classmate Dimitar Kutrovsky
defeated Georgia's Christian Vitulli by a 6-4, 6-1 count at No. 5 singles in Texas' 4-2 win over the Bulldogs in the quarterfinals of the NCAA Championships
knocked off Tennessee's Davey Sandgren, 6-3, 6-3 at No. 4 singles in the Longhorns' 4-3 NCAA Championships round-of-16 win over the Vols
helped UT to a 4-0 win over host Oklahoma in the quarterfinals of the Big 12 Championships with a 7-6 (6), 6-3 win over the Sooners' George Chanturia
topped Oklahoma State's Igor Sabolta by a 6-4, 6-4 count in Texas' 5-2 road win over the Cowboys
defeated Rice's Dennis Polyakov in straight sets in UT's 4-3 win over the Owls
knocked off Stanford's Blake Muller by a 6-4, 6-2 count in Texas' 4-3 loss to the Cardinal in the quarterfinals of the ITA National Team Indoor Championships
defeated Texas A&M's Austin Klores in straight sets in UT's 7-0 win over the Aggies at the Texas Cup
outlasted Florida State's Andrew Bailey in three sets as Texas topped the host Seminoles by a 4-2 margin
clinched UT's 4-3 season-opening win at Tulsa with a 6-7 (7), 6-3, 6-3 win over the Golden Hurricane's Ross Cunningham

AS A SOPHOMORE (2007-08)
NCAA All-Tournament Team, No. 3 doubles
All-Big 12 doubles
posted a 19-13 overall singles record and a 10-5 mark in dual-match singles play
with classmate Dimitar Kutrovsky, posted a 32-7 overall doubles record, including an incredible 24-2 mark in dual matches
defeated Texas A&M's Kayvon Karimi in straight sets in UT's 4-3 season-closing win over the Aggies in Austin and UT's 4-0 win over the Aggies at the Big 12 Championship in College Station
defeated Florida State's Bradley Mixson in three sets in UT's 6-1 win over the Seminoles
knocked off USC's Abdullah Magdas by a 6-2, 6-1 count in UT's 4-1 victory over the Trojans at the ITA National Team Indoor Championships
defeated Teas A&M's Chris Chirico in straight sets in UT's 4-0 Texas Cup victory over the Aggies in Houston
opened the dual-match season with victories over Clemson's Kevin Galloway, Arkansas' Dmitry Lebedev and Texas-San Antonio's Adam Becker
tallied four singles wins to reached the main draw singles semifinals at the Texas Invitational
with Kutrovsky, posted a 5-0 doubles record at the NCAA Championships, featuring wins over second-seeded Ohio State, third-seeded UCLA and fourth-seeded Georgia
AS A FRESHMAN (2006-07)
with Dimitar Kutrovsky, earned a bid to compete in the 32-team doubles draw at the NCAA Championship; the duo suffered a 6-4, 6-4 loss to Wake Forest's Todd Paul and Mariusz Adamski in the opening round
compiled a 27-14 overall singles record including an impressive 20-7 mark in dual-match play
totaled a 19-13 overall doubles record, including a 17-8 dual-match record with Kutrovsky
defeated N.C. State's Christian Welte at fifth singles in UT's 4-3 loss to the Wolfpack in the round of 16 at the NCAA Championship
dealt Boise State's Blake Boswell a straight-set defeat in the Longhorns' 4-2 win over the Broncos in the second round of the NCAA Championship
defeated Navy's Stanley Kahl in straight sets in UT's 4-0 win over the Midshipmen in round one of the NCAA Championship
upset Baylor's 101st-ranked Dominik Mueller, 6-4, 6-2 in the Longhorns' loss to the Bears in the finals of the Big 12 Championship
defeated Texas Tech's Michael Breler in straight sets in Texas' 4-2 quarterfinal win over the Red Raiders at the Big 12 Championship
clinched Texas' 4-2 win at Texas A&M with a 7-6 (7), 6-3 win over the Aggies' Matt Bain
defeated Virginia's Houston Barrick in three sets in the Longhorns' 4-3 win over the second-ranked Cavaliers in Austin
defeated Duke's Aaron Carpenter in straight sets in Texas' 5-2 win over the Blue Devils
opened the dual-match season with consecutive victories over SMU's Chris Hooshyar, Michigan's George Navas, Tulsa's Ross Cunningham and California's Kallim Stewart
BEFORE TEXAS
two-time National Open singles champion (Boulder, Colo., and Costa Mesa, Calif.)
ranked as high as No. 7 in the USTA Boys' 18 division
four-time National Open doubles champion (Boulder, Colo.; El Paso, Texas; Denver, Colo., and Waco, Texas)
two-time Texas 5A singles champion
four-time all-district selection in singles and doubles
member of the Texas Panhandle Sports Hall of Fame
PERSONAL
Son of Luis and Laura Zavala ... has two brothers: Jacob (17) and Avery (6) ... father, Luis, played tennis at Midland College and West Texas A&M ... a natural sciences major ... born April 23, 1988 in Amarillo, Texas.
